Step 1: Start with Your Bill (Physical or Digital)
This is often the easiest and most common way to find your T-Mobile account number.

Sub-heading: Check Your Paper Bill
If you receive paper bills from T-Mobile, grab your most recent one.
Locate the Top Right Corner: Your T-Mobile account number is almost always prominently displayed in the upper-right corner of your monthly paper statement. It will typically be a string of numbers.
Keep it Handy: Once you find it, consider jotting it down or taking a quick photo for future reference.
Sub-heading: Access Your Digital Bill (T-Mobile App or Website)
If you've gone paperless, your digital bill is just as effective!
Using the T-Mobile App:
Download and Open: First, ensure you have the T-Mobile app installed on your smartphone (available for both Android and iPhone). Open the app and log in with your T-Mobile ID and password.
Navigate to Billing: Once logged in, look for a section related to "Bill," "Billing," or "Account." This is usually found in a bottom bar or a "More" menu.
Download PDF: Within the billing section, you'll likely find an option to "Download PDF" or "View Detailed Bill." Select this to get a PDF copy of your bill.
Locate the Account Number: Open the downloaded PDF. Just like the paper bill, your account number will be clearly visible, typically in the upper-right corner.
Using T-Mobile.com:
Go to T-Mobile.com: Open your web browser and navigate to the official T-Mobile website.
Log In: Click on "Log In" or "My Account" and enter your T-Mobile ID (which could be your email, phone number, or username) and password.
Access Account Overview: Once logged in, you should be on your account overview page. Many users report finding their account number displayed directly on this page, often in the upper-right corner.
View Bill: If not immediately visible, look for a "Billing" or "View Bill" option. From there, you should be able to access your current or past bills, where the account number will be displayed.

Sub-heading: Special Note for T-Mobile Prepaid Accounts
If you have a T-Mobile prepaid account, finding your account number might be even simpler!
Add 1 to Your Phone Number: For many prepaid accounts, your account number is simply your 10-digit phone number with a "1" added to the front. For example, if your phone number is 123-456-7890, your account number could be 11234567890. While this is a common rule, it's always best to verify using one of the other methods if you're unsure or need it for a critical transaction.
Step 3: Contact T-Mobile Customer Service
If the digital and physical bill methods don't work for you, or you prefer direct assistance, T-Mobile's customer service is there to help.
Call from Your T-Mobile Phone:
Dial 611: This is the quickest way to reach T-Mobile customer service directly from your T-Mobile device.
Call from Any Phone:
Dial 1-800-937-8997: Use this number if you're calling from a non-T-Mobile phone or a landline.
Be Prepared for Verification: When you speak to a representative, they will need to verify your identity to protect your account. Be ready to provide information such as:
Your full name and address
Your phone number associated with the account
The last four digits of your Social Security Number (SSN) or Tax ID
Your account PIN/Passcode (Note: Your account PIN is different from your online login password. If you don't remember it, they can help you reset it after verifying your identity.)
Recent payment information
Request Your Account Number: Clearly state that you need your T-Mobile account number. The representative will be able to provide it to you after successful verification.

Step 4: Visit a T-Mobile Retail Store
For in-person assistance, a T-Mobile store is a reliable option.

Find a Nearby Store: Use the T-Mobile website's store locator to find the nearest T-Mobile retail location.
Bring ID: When you visit, bring a valid government-issued photo ID (e.g., driver's license, passport). This is essential for identity verification.
Speak to a Representative: A store representative will be able to access your account information and provide you with your account number after verifying your identity.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
How to: Find my T-Mobile account number on the bill?
Your T-Mobile account number is typically found in the upper-right corner of your paper or digital monthly bill.
How to: Get my T-Mobile account number through the app?
Open the T-Mobile app, log in, navigate to the "Bill" section, and download a PDF of your bill. The account number will be in the top right corner of the PDF.

How to: Locate my T-Mobile account number online?
Log in to your T-Mobile account on T-Mobile.com. Your account number is often displayed on your main account overview page, usually in the upper-right section.
How to: Find my T-Mobile account number if I have a prepaid account?
For many prepaid accounts, your account number is your 10-digit phone number with a "1" added to the beginning (e.g., 1 + 1234567890).
How to: Contact T-Mobile customer service to get my account number?
Dial 611 from your T-Mobile phone or 1-800-937-8997 from any other phone. Be ready to verify your identity.
How to: Reset my T-Mobile account PIN if I forgot it?
You can usually reset your T-Mobile account PIN through the T-Mobile app (Settings > Profile Settings > Security PIN) or by contacting customer service.

How to: Get my T-Mobile account number if I don't have access to my phone or email?
Visit a T-Mobile retail store with a valid government-issued ID, or call customer service from another phone and be prepared for extensive identity verification.
How to: Tell the difference between my T-Mobile account number and my phone number?
Your phone number is typically 10 digits. Your T-Mobile account number is a separate, longer string of digits unique to your billing account, not just a single line.
How to: Use my T-Mobile account number for porting to a new carrier?
Provide your T-Mobile account number and your account PIN/passcode to your new carrier. This is essential for a successful number transfer.
How to: Find my T-Mobile account number if I only have T-Mobile Home Internet?
Your account number for T-Mobile Home Internet can be found on your digital or paper bills, or by logging into your T-Mobile.com account for Home Internet. If you have the T-Life app, some users report seeing it listed under the "More" tab.
